To interpret the possible impact of the Leveler movement and to understand the nature of this party of revolt, one must first know the character of its leaders, as well as the content and derivation of their ideals. Hence without the near martyrdom and popular image of John Lil- burne, the exactness and innuence in debating of John Wildman, the agi- tating leadership of Edward Sexby, the democratic zeal of Richard Over- ton, and the organization and clarifications of William Walwyn, the Leveller movementwould never have attained its form and influence.
